The case of typed word (contained in some sort list, but with different case) is replaced by the one from the sort list (i.e. Sun, Mon, ...). When changed it is always replaced after leaving editted cell (mon -> Mon, sun -> Sun etc.).
Yep, happens to me as well (m180 2.0.4 RC1 on Vista). Also, this behavior has nothing to do with "Start each sentence with a capital letter" as it changes from all upper case to all lower case when sort item is all lower case.

Assuming that there is a sort list Sun, Mon, Tue, ... "sun" is changed to "Sun" ("mon" to "Mon", "tUE" to "Tue" etc.) after leaving the cell.

Hi, I think that sort lists should apply only when dragged through more cells and only when the case matches (or this behavior should be customizable). There are more reasons for it - sort lists are defined with application scope and if a user want "MON" written this way he may have a good reason for it. Mon need not mean only Monday (Motor Octane Number, Mixed Oxides of Nitrogen etc.). By now the user has to delete the sort list which could be quity handy in other cases. Case correction is a spellchecker job and can be turn on if needed. Tomas

This problem seems to be related: If you have 2 lists: A,B,C,... and a,b,c,... Start with 'a' and drag it: you get 'B','C', ... instead of 'b','c',... It seems the first (ie, created first) list gets priority: if the A,B,C,.. list is deleted, then 'a' is followed (correctly) by 'b', 'c',...
This behavior causes Issue 101046 too. IMO this behavior is not desirable. Choice of capitalization should be left with the user.
